This month marks 50 years since Neil Armstrong and Buzz Aldrin took one giant leap for mankind. One of the most significant achievements in human history, however, would have been nothing but a […]
The post Relive Apollo Moon Landing at NASA’s Restored Mission Control Center appeared first on Geek.com.
from Geek.com https://ift.tt/2JfvGOr
via IFTTT
0 comments:
Post a Comment